- Abstract
- Leon Brusiloff (1899-1973) was a well known Washington, D.C. orchestra leader. He was for many years the conductor of the Fox Theatre Orchestra and led the dance orchestra at the Shoreham Hotel. Brusiloff was also conductor of the Metropolitan Police Boy's Club Band.
- Contents Note
- 70 boxes of published editions (small or theatre orchestra); 10 boxes of publisher catalogues and lists; 10 boxes of personal and professional papers.
